Biological function summary
PNPO contributes to the production of PLP a cofactor involved in numerous enzymatic reactions including neurotransmitter synthesis and amino acid metabolism. PLP acts as a critical helper molecule in the functioning of over 140 enzymes. PNPO operates as part of a multi-step enzyme complex responsible for the conversion of dietary vitamin B6 forms into PLP ensuring the availability of this vital coenzyme throughout the body.
Pathways
PNPO integrates into the vitamin B6 metabolism pathway which is important for maintaining cellular functions. This enzyme assures the proper transformation of PNP to PLP coordinating with other enzymes such as pyridoxal kinase to regulate levels of active vitamin B6. PNPO's activity influences pathways like the transsulfuration and tryptophan degradation which rely on PLP-dependent enzymes.

기능
Catalyzes the oxidation of either pyridoxine 5'-phosphate (PNP) or pyridoxamine 5'-phosphate (PMP) into pyridoxal 5'-phosphate (PLP).
서열 유사성
Belongs to the pyridoxamine 5'-phosphate oxidase family.
